Rhode Island School of Design

Rhode Island School of Design is a 4 Year, PRIVATE university located at 2 College St, Providence, RI. Students at Rhode Island School of Design can enroll in bachelor’s, master’s degree programs.

Rhode Island School of Design Military & Veteran Support Programs

Rhode Island School of Design offers the following veteran and military support programs: 

  • Rhode Island School of Design has GI Bill-approved programs
  • Rhode Island School of Design is not approved for Tuition Assistance
  • Rhode Island School of Design is a  Yellow Ribbon school
  • Rhode Island School of Design does not offer  credit for military
  • Rhode Island School of Design awards credit for the CLEP exam
  • Rhode Island School of Design does not award credit for the DSST exam

Is Rhode Island School of Design a GI Bill-approved school?

Yes, Rhode Island School of Design is a GI Bill-approved school. However, you will need to check with the school to ensure that the GI Bill covers your preferred degree program.

Is Rhode Island School of Design a Yellow Ribbon school?

Yes, Rhode Island School of Design is a Yellow Ribbon school.

Eligible military and veteran students may have up to 100% of its tuition covered, with zero tuition costs out-of-pocket. You will need to check with the school to ensure that your preferred degree program is 100% covered by the Yellow Ribbon.

Does Rhode Island School of Design offer Yellow Ribbon for master’s programs?

No, Rhode Island School of Design does not offer Yellow Ribbon funding for its master's programs.
